Output 66dddde56c01398300e2383cba6a045b80f0c0378bc8f5a56ab2f4f586ee95d0:79

value
408525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537881326e762288cd373fd2525e86f1f376abde OP_EQUAL
address
39JNNH3DMwQLNjvBaSbQswQkaX5vFU7QiJ
transaction
66dddde56c01398300e2383cba6a045b80f0c0378bc8f5a56ab2f4f586ee95d0
confirmations
877
spent
true